2007-T4 Aluminum vs. AZ81A-T4 Magnesium

2007-T4 aluminum belongs to the aluminum alloys classification, while AZ81A-T4 magnesium belongs to the magnesium alloys. There are 30 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(3,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is 2007-T4 aluminum and the bottom bar is AZ81A-T4 magnesium.

Mechanical Properties

Elastic (Young's, Tensile) Modulus, GPa 71
46
Elongation at Break, % 8.0
8.8
Fatigue Strength, MPa 110
78
Poisson's Ratio 0.33
0.29
Shear Modulus, GPa 27
18
Shear Strength, MPa 220
130
Tensile Strength: Ultimate (UTS), MPa 380
240
Tensile Strength: Yield (Proof), MPa 240
84
